The global tote bags market was valued at USD 2.38 billion in 2025 and is projected to grow from USD 2.50 billion in 2026 to USD 3.78 billion by 2034, registering a CAGR of 5.31% during the forecast period. Asia Pacific dominated the global market with a 34.52% market share in 2025, supported by rapid urbanization, expanding e-commerce, and rising consumer preference for practical and sustainable fashion accessories.
Tote bags are versatile carry bags featuring parallel handles and spacious interiors, making them suitable for shopping, work, travel, education, and everyday use. Their growing popularity is driven by increasing environmental awareness, government restrictions on single-use plastic bags, and consumer demand for reusable alternatives. Manufacturers are increasingly introducing products made from recycled textiles, organic cotton, jute, canvas, and plant-based materials to appeal to environmentally conscious buyers. At the same time, fashion brands continue to launch premium and designer collections, expanding the product's appeal across luxury as well as everyday lifestyle segments.
Rising Demand for Sustainable Products Driving Market Growth
Sustainability has become one of the strongest growth drivers for the tote bags market. Consumers across developed and emerging economies are replacing disposable plastic bags with reusable tote bags as part of their environmentally responsible purchasing behavior. Governments worldwide are also introducing regulations that discourage single-use plastics, encouraging consumers to adopt eco-friendly alternatives.
Manufacturers are responding by investing in recycled materials, biodegradable fabrics, and ethically sourced raw materials. Luxury brands and fashion companies are also integrating sustainability into their product portfolios by offering premium tote bags manufactured from organic cotton, recycled polyester, hemp, and canvas. These developments continue to strengthen global demand across both premium and affordable product categories.
Expanding Online Retail Creates New Growth Opportunities
The rapid expansion of e-commerce platforms has significantly improved the accessibility of tote bags worldwide. Online marketplaces provide consumers with a wider variety of styles, colors, materials, and customized options than traditional retail stores. Digital shopping platforms also enable manufacturers to launch limited-edition collections, personalized products, and direct-to-consumer offerings.
Growing internet penetration, smartphone usage, and social media marketing continue to encourage online purchases, particularly among younger consumers. In countries such as India, the rapid expansion of online retail infrastructure is expected to generate substantial opportunities for tote bag manufacturers over the coming years.
Market Trends
One of the most notable trends shaping the tote bags market is the increasing influence of social media and fashion influencers. Platforms such as Instagram, Pinterest, and TikTok have become powerful marketing channels where brands promote sustainable lifestyle products and fashionable accessories. Consumers increasingly prefer tote bags that combine functionality with modern aesthetics, encouraging manufacturers to introduce innovative designs, bold prints, premium finishes, and customized products.
Another emerging trend is the integration of smart features, including RFID-blocking compartments, laptop-friendly interiors, solar-charging pockets, and multi-functional storage solutions. These innovations are helping manufacturers differentiate their products while meeting evolving consumer expectations.
Based on type, the market is segmented into recycled bags, canvas bags, cotton bags, jute bags, and others. The canvas bags segment is expected to dominate the market with a 39.60% share in 2026 due to its durability, affordability, and ease of customization. Meanwhile, recycled bags are projected to register the fastest growth as sustainability becomes a major purchasing factor.
Based on application, the daily use/casual wear segment is expected to account for 44.80% of the market in 2026, supported by increasing demand for functional and stylish everyday bags. The fashion and luxury segment is projected to witness the fastest growth owing to rising consumer spending on premium accessories.
By distribution channel, specialty stores are anticipated to remain the leading sales channel with a 36.80% market share in 2026, benefiting from exclusive collections and premium shopping experiences. However, online retail is expected to record the fastest growth as consumers increasingly shift toward digital purchasing platforms.
Regional Analysis
Asia Pacific remained the largest regional market with a value of USD 0.82 billion in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 0.86 billion in 2026. The region benefits from growing urbanization, expanding online shopping, and increasing consumer demand for practical and sustainable bags. China, India, and Japan remain major contributors to regional growth.
North America generated USD 0.71 billion in 2025 and is expected to reach USD 0.75 billion in 2026, supported by strong consumer awareness regarding reusable products and growing demand for professional work bags.
Europe accounted for USD 0.61 billion in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 0.65 billion in 2026. Government regulations limiting plastic usage, combined with rising environmental awareness and sustainable fashion trends, continue to support regional market expansion.
Meanwhile, South America and the Middle East & Africa are expected to experience steady growth due to increasing adoption of eco-friendly products, expanding retail infrastructure, and rising fashion consciousness.
Competitive Landscape
The tote bags market remains highly competitive, with manufacturers focusing on sustainable innovation, product customization, and premium material development. Leading companies are investing in recycled fabrics, organic materials, vegan leather, and technologically enhanced bag designs to strengthen their market presence.
Major companies operating in the market include CHANEL, Burberry, Giorgio Armani S.p.A., LVMH, Dolce & Gabbana, Capri Holdings Limited, Mulberry, Double R Bags, PRADA, and L.L.Bean. Recent industry developments include the launch of eco-friendly collections made from recycled plastics, organic materials, and sustainable fabrics, along with collaborations between fashion brands and retailers to expand environmentally responsible product portfolios.
